March 31st is not the absolute deadline for changing your Medicare Advantage Plan.  You may not be locked out.  If you just turned 65 and are eligible for Medicare you can sign up.  Further, If you just moved to the area and lost your Medicare Advantage coverage you can sign up. Likewise, if you have heart problems, diabetes or high blood pressure you may be able to sign up for one of our special need plans.  Finally if you are on Medicare and Medicaid, both, you may change plans

Quality Health Plans, Inc. is an HMO with a Medicare Advantage contract available to anyone enrolled in Part B and entitled to Part A of Medicare through age or disability who continues to pay any applicable Medicare premiums.  Members must use network providers except for emergency, urgently needed, or out-of-area dialysis services.  Current network providers listed may not be accepting new patients and are subject to change. Benefits, formulary, pharmacy, network premium and/or co-payments/co-insurance may change on January 1, 2010.
